Yes, it is supported. In office 2007, it's done through "smart tags". For example in MS Word 2007:
-
Click on the office button (upper left hand)
-
go to word options
-
Click on "Proofing"
-
Click on "AutoCorrect Options"
-
Go to the "Smart Tags" tab
-
Check "Label text with Smart Tags"
-
Check "Person NAme (Outlook contact)"
-
Check "Telephony Number"
-
To make the change effective in your current doc, click "Recheck Document"
-
Click OK until the windows all close
-
Look at your doc & see that a phone number like "312-555-1212" now has a dotted line underneath it
-
Hover your mouse over the number - a little "i" icon pops up. When you click on it, you have the option to call.
Not sure how this works in Word 2003 etc. but it definitely works for OL2007 and Word 2007.
